Pakistani rupee appreciates by Rs 0.11 against US dollar

Pakistani rupee

Karachi, August 30, 2024: On Friday, the Pakistani rupee appreciated by Rs 0.11 against the US dollar in interbank trading, closing at Rs 278.53 compared to the previous day’s rate of Rs 278.64.

According to the Forex Association of Pakistan (FAP), the buying and selling rates of the dollar in the open market were Rs 278.65 and Rs 279.75, respectively.

The Euro’s value dropped by Rs 0.79, closing at Rs 308.80, down from the previous day’s rate of Rs 309.59, as reported by the State Bank of Pakistan (SBP).

The Japanese yen remained steady at Rs 1.92. However, the British pound experienced a decrease of Rs 0.73, trading at Rs 367.34 compared to the prior closing rate of Rs 368.07.

The exchange rates for the Emirates Dirham and the Saudi Riyal both declined by Rs 0.03, closing at Rs 75.83 and Rs 74.22, respectively.
